McNay Second Thursday: Pop-up Poetry
Thursday, April 13, 6:30 pm

Ekphrasis is a big word for a simple idea—writing about a picture.  Poet Pablo Miguel Martínez facilitates an ekphrastic writing opportunity within the exhibition Monet to Matisse: A Century of French Moderns. Meant for writers of all ages and abilities this program honors National Poetry Month #NPM17.
